解決shell命令"** is not in the sudoers file..."錯誤

Linux中新建的普通用戶通常不會分配給root權限,每次都su root也太麻煩,能夠經過在/etc/sudoers文件中添加當前用戶的方式,給當前用戶賦予sudo命令的使用權限。網絡

 

# 切換到root用戶
echo `whoami`" ALL=(ALL) ALL" >> /etc/sudoers

 

/etc/sudoers文件中配置的通用格式是:spa

user host=(run_as) commandcode

其中,blog

user 用戶名,須要添加的用戶名class

host 一個或多個主機名,通常寫ALL配置

run_as 做爲何用戶執行,一般是root或者ALL搜索

command 容許以指定的用戶執行的命令,能夠是ALL或者指定的命令權限

 

 

* 網絡搜索結果彙總而來,僅做備忘command

相關文章
相關標籤/搜索